Trade Booking Notifications

Stay informed when your trade partners make bookings. Setting up notifications ensures you never miss a sale and can respond quickly to partner activity.

Types of trade notifications

Booking notifications

  • New Booking — when a partner makes a booking

  • Booking Modified — when a booking is changed

  • Booking Cancelled — when a booking is cancelled

  • Booking Confirmed — when a pending booking is confirmed

Partner notifications

  • New Partner Request — when someone wants to partner with you

  • Partner Accepted — when an invited partner joins

  • Contract Expiring — when a contract is about to expire

Financial notifications

  • Commission Due — when commissions are ready for payment

  • High-Value Booking — when a booking exceeds a threshold

  • Weekly Summary — regular digest of trade activity

Setting up notifications

Access notification settings

  • Go to Trade from the main menu

  • Click Settings in the hub menu

  • Select Notifications

Configure your preferences

For each notification type, choose:

  • Email — receive an email notification

  • In-App — see notification in Launchpad

  • Push — receive mobile notifications (if enabled)

  • Off — don't receive this notification

Set notification recipients

Choose who receives trade notifications:

  • In Notification Settings, click Recipients

  • Add team members who should be notified

  • Assign specific notification types to specific people

  • Click Save

Example:

  • Sales manager receives all new bookings

  • Finance team receives commission notifications

  • Owner receives high-value booking alerts

Configuring booking alerts

Instant notifications

Get notified immediately:

  • Toggle Instant Notifications to on

  • Choose which booking events trigger alerts

  • Select notification methods

Daily digest

Receive a summary instead of individual notifications:

  • Toggle Daily Digest to on

  • Choose the delivery time

  • Select what to include:

- New bookings - Booking changes - Partner activity

High-value booking alerts

Get special alerts for large bookings:

  • Enable High-Value Alerts

  • Set your threshold (e.g., bookings over $1,000)

  • Choose who receives these alerts

Notification channels

Email notifications

Receive detailed emails:

  • Booking reference and details

  • Partner information

  • Customer details

  • Booking value and commission

  • Direct link to view the booking

In-app notifications

See alerts in Launchpad:

  • Notification bell shows unread count

  • Click to see notification details

  • Mark as read or take action

Mobile push notifications

If you have the mobile app:

  • Enable push notifications in app settings

  • Trade notifications appear on your device

  • Tap to open the booking in the app

Managing notification overload

Filter by partner

Only get notifications from specific partners:

  • Go to Notification Filters

  • Select By Partner

  • Choose which partners trigger notifications

Filter by product

Only get notifications for certain products:

  • Go to Notification Filters

  • Select By Product

  • Choose which products trigger notifications

Quiet hours

Pause notifications during off-hours:

  • Enable Quiet Hours

  • Set your quiet period (e.g., 8pm - 7am)

  • Notifications are held until quiet hours end
